Math
 
We will be wrapping up measuring weight and starting to measure capacity. We will be looking at which containers hold more or less and why. After we have a concept of measuring capacity, learners will work together to find out how much each container will hold and compare it to the other containers in the classroom. We will be looking at the data we collect and writing about our findings!

*Please remember that in kindergarten, it is all about nonstandard units of measurement.


Science / Social Studies 


In Science, we will be studying the life cycle of a chick! We will be incubating eggs and setting up a web cam for you to watch from home! For the 21 days that they chicks are incubating, the kiddos will be learning all about chicks as well as researching some of the questions they might have. Be thinking of things that you already know and some questions about want you want to know about chicks and their life cycle! 




In Social Studies, we will be working on Mapping Skills! This is a time that we will be learning all about maps and how we can use them! Some of the vocabulary we will be focusing on is over, under, near, far, left and right to be describe a location!
